Re: ITunes import problem
Audacity does not Save sound files. It only saves Projects. To get a sound file File > Export. If you need perfect quality, Export as WAV (Microsoft). If lesser quality is OK or you need to get a lot of songs in, you can use MP3. MP3 exports need additional Lame software in Audacity.
